• Investing and trading, while commonly confused, represent two distinct paths to building wealth in the UK. Investing is a long-term strategy, where individuals put their money into assets like stocks, bonds, or real estate with the expectation of growth over several years. This approach often prioritises stability and is characterised by a thorough analysis of an asset's fundamental value. On the other hand, trading focuses on quick gains, involving frequent buying and selling based on market trends and fluctuations, making it a much more fast-paced and higher-risk endeavour. To navigate these realms successfully, individuals must clarify their financial goals, assess their risk tolerance, and choose the strategy that best aligns with their lifestyle and objectives.
